Abstract

This thesis focuses on the study of the dynamical systems of late time cosmology including scalar field driven dark energy models. Light gravitationally coupled scalars are known to mediate fifth forces that lead to deviations of Newton's gravitational inverse square law. These bounds severely constrain dynamical dark energy models. In this thesis we explore a recently proposed mechanism, easily embedded in the moduli sector of string compactifications, that exploits field space curvature to evade fifth force bounds. This mechanism can be realised with an axion and its dilaton in the presence of a small axion-matter coupling. We perform a systematic study of the dynamics of systems and of their ultraviolet embedding into string theory.
